Rhapsody in Blue is a classic Guy Couach 1600 M flybridge motor yacht, offering timeless design, proven craftsmanship, and an impressive amount of space both inside and out. Built by the renowned French yard Guy Couach, she is a solid and characterful 16-metre (approx. 52ft) motor yacht, well regarded for her deep-V GRP hull, seaworthy performance, and practical layout. She presents a compelling opportunity for cruising, extended stays aboard, or income-generating ownership.
Powered by twin Mercedes V8 engines, producing 353hp each, Rhapsody in Blue delivers dependable twin-engine performance and reassuring handling. Fuel capacity is approximately 2,000 litres across twin tanks, supporting comfortable coastal cruising. She benefits from a built-in generator, a robust onboard electrical setup with two starter and six leisure batteries, and a well-equipped helm featuring a traditional commercial-style navigation suite, including Robertson autopilot, Furuno and Lorenz GPS, Simrad radar, Cobra VHF, and comprehensive instrumentation.
Designed with life aboard in mind, the interior layout is both balanced and practical. Accommodation comprises two comfortable cabins, including a forward cabin with a generous double berth and storage, and a midships cabin with twin berths, often convertible depending on fit-out. There are two heads, typically serving the forward and guest areas, with separate shower arrangements commonly found on this model. The raised wheelhouse provides excellent visibility, while the spacious saloon offers comfortable seating and dining with good natural light. The galley, located on the main deck level, is ideally positioned for both everyday living and entertaining.
Externally, Rhapsody in Blue continues to impress. The flybridge helm creates a genuinely sociable space for cruising or relaxing at anchor, complemented by wide side decks for safe movement around the boat and a practical foredeck suitable for sun pads or deck furniture. Her classic lines and purposeful profile reflect the era of construction, where substance and usability were prioritised over passing trends.
Hot water is supplied via a large water tank with heating elements feeding an electric heater, while onboard heating is provided by a blown-air system, supporting comfortable use throughout the year. The vessel has been antifouled in 2025, holds a Boat Safety Certificate valid until July 2027, and is offered with viewings by appointment only.
